## Changed defaults

Heads up: Crumbline now closes same-day orders at noon instead of 2 p.m. The Hartvale bakery pilot showed too many rushed tickets hitting the ovens late, so we pulled the cutoff earlier by default. Shops can still override per-location, but fresh installs get the new behavior. Release manager: please flag this in the notes. The new defaults ship as follows.

settings of fahag-haduf:
[ulaox]
port = 8443
region = south-2
host = ulaox.lumiccorp.internal
timeout_ms = 500
retries = 8

Subject: DR drill Thursday — wiki access notes

Hey, quick heads-up for Thursday's drill: we'll simulate losing the Bramblefox wiki admin tier, so role-based access falls back to read-only for everyone below editor. Your job is to restore the admin role via the standby console. When it prompts for credentials, use the recovery passphrase listed just below.

unlock words, fahof-tawif: fenwyn-istath

## SQL Linting

All SQL files at Bramblegate must pass `sqlcheck` before merge. Rules enforce uppercase keywords, explicit column lists (no `SELECT *`), and snake_case identifiers. The linter validates schema references against a live shadow database, so it needs network access during CI and local runs. Before your first run, configure the linter's schema probe with the connection string below.

primary connection of fajog-bageg = clickhouse://tamion_svc:0nS8bDSETpHjj2@db-cbc5.nelvrocorp.example:5432/nordor